Nananthus vittatus |
|
Quantity
of plants tested: 1 Size of plant tested: small seedling started in May 2000. Soil texture: sandy loam covered with granite peastone. When planted: the plants were planted in the ground in June 2001. Winter protection: poly roof. Microclimate: warm microclimate, approximately 3 feet off a south facing wall. Temperature: refer to 2001-2002 winter on this chart Findings: the plant survived with no damage. Low temperature under poly was 12F. |
